OK! I know this is crazy, but I have 6 itty bitty Gouldian Finch eggs in my still air incubator. My friend, who raises these finches, was going to have to throw them away because the parents will not raise the babies and all her foster birds were full. Our intentions were to make my birds fosters, but we couldn't get them tight on fake eggs in time. So we are still working on my birds, but are using the bator in the mean time.
I have the humidity about 55% and the temp at 99.5.
Any other reccomendations?

What do I give the parents to feed the chick?
 
When I have baby finches I always keep an unlimitted supply of "tonic seed" (from LadyGouldianFinch.com) It is easy to digest and helps the babies feather out fast.
I also keep plenty of homemade egg bread with a little "Miracle Meal" added. Also from Lady Gouldian Finch.
